Debugging phone traffic using Charles on Android 10 not trusted

Im currently tring to debug phone traffic using Charles.

I installed the charles certificate using http://charlesproxy.com/getssl and connected to my proxy, however when I activate SSL proxying all connections fail due to SSL handshake with client failed: When access control was applied the certificate was rejected (access_denied)and the note You may need to configure your browser or application to trust the Charles Root Certificate. See SSL Proxying in the Help menu.What could cause this?Any help is appreciated!

Defeating firewall active probing using specialized DNAT rules: is it this simple?

Some advanced corporate/government content filters are setup to connect to HTTPS websites being visited by users to evaluate what sorts of content is on the websites. However, in many of these cases, the device doing the active probing would likely not be on the same network as the user.

Given this, couldn't someone set up two HTTPS-encrypted web servers with the same certificate/private key and domain name: one of a legitimate-looking site, and one of a shadier site. From there, they could set their router to DNAT inbound connections on port 443 with a source IP of the target network, to the shady site, and DNAT inbound connections on port 443 with a different source IP address to the legitimate-looking site.

Are there countermeasures for this, or is this a gaping oversight in the logic of active probing?

pwnSpoof : Generates realistic spoofed log files for common web servers with customisable attack scenarios

pwnSpoof (from Punk Security) generates realistic spoofed log files for common web servers with customizable attack scenarios.

Every log bundle is unique and completely customisable, making it perfect for generating CTF scenarios and for training serials.

Can you find the attacker session and build the incident picture?

About The Project

pwnSpoof was created on the back of a threat hunting training exercise Punk Security delivered for a customer. The training exercise was to use a log analytic tool such as Splunk (other log analysing tools are available) and IIS logs to find login brute-force attacks and command injections.

The idea behind the pwnSpoof application is to;

* Provide a quick CTF style training environment
* Create unique logs every run
* Test threat hunting in IIS, Apache and NGINX logs

Once you have created a set of logs, the idea is to load them in to Splunk and use various techniques to answer the following questions;

* What was the attackers IP address and user_agent?
* Did the attacker authenticate and if so, with what account?
* Where was geo-location of the attacker?
* When did the attack occur?
* What kind of attack was it?
* What happened during the attack?
* What artifacts may remain on the server?
* What steps can be taken to remediate? Getting Started

The following will explain how to get started with pwnSpoof Prerequisites

pwnSpoof is written in python and is tested with python3. No extra modules are needed, we only use the standard library.

If you get the following error message, please specifiy python3 when running pwnSpoof. Python2 is not supported.

File “pwnspoof.py”, line 176
print(“{:6.2f}% “.format(y * x), end=”\r”, flush=True)
^
SyntaxError: invalid syntax

Installation

* Git clone the pwnSpoof repo

git clone https://github.com/punk-security/pwnspoof

change directory to pwnSpoof

cd pwnspoof

Run pwnSpoof

python pwnspoof.py –help

Usage Switches

positional arguments:
{banking,wordpress,generic}
App to emulate
optional arguments:
-h, –help show this help message and exit
–out OUT Output file (default: pwnspoof.log)
–iocs Do you want to know the attackers iocs for easier searching? (default: False)
log generator settings:
–log-start-date LOG_START_DATE
Initial start of logs, in the format YYYYMMDD i.e. “20210727”
–log-end-date LOG_END_DATE
End date for logs, in the format YYYYMMDD i.e. “20210727”
–session-count SESSION_COUNT
Number of legitimate sessions to spoof (default: 2000)
–max-sessions-per-user MAX_SESSIONS_PER_USER
Max number of legitimate sessions per user (default: 3)
–server-fqdn SERVER_FQDN
Override the emulated web apps default fqdn
–server-ip SERVER_IP
Override the emulated web apps randomised IP
–server-type {IIS,NGINX,CLF}
Server to spoof (default: IIS)
–uri-file URI_FILE File containing web uris to override defaults, do not include extensions
–noise-file NOISE_FILE
File containing noise uris to override defaults, include extensions
attack settings:
–spoofed-attacks SPOOFED_ATTACKS
Number of attacker sequences to spoof (default: 1)
–attack-type {bruteforce,command_injection}
Number of attacker sequences to spoof (default: bruteforce)
–attacker-geo ATTACKER_GEO
Set the attackers geo by 2 letter region. Use RD for random (default: RD)
–attacker-user-agent ATTACKER_USER_AGENT
Set the attackers user-agent. Use RD for random (default: RD)

Examples

The following example will create a set of IIS logs for bruteforce against pwnedbank.co.uk.

python pwnspoof.py banking –server-fqdn pwnedbank.co.uk –attack-type bruteforce –server-type IIS –out iis-output.log

The following example will create a set of NGINX logs for command_injection against pwnedbank.co.uk.

Registry-Recon : Cobalt Strike Aggressor Script That Performs System/AV/EDR Recon

Registry-Recon is a Cobalt Strike Aggressor Script that Performs System/AV/EDR Recon.

Description

As a red-team practitioner, we are often using tools that attempt to fingerprint details about a compromised system, preferably in the most stealthy way possible. Some of our usual tooling for this started getting flagged by EDR products, due to the use of Windows CLI commands. This aggressor script aims to solve that problem by only probing the system using native registry queries, no CLI commands.

Setup

Simply load reg.cnainto Cobalt Strike using the Script Manager. Then right-click on the beacon you want to run registry recon on, and choose Registrythen Recon, or type regenuminto the beacon console.
https://blogger.googleusercontent.com/img/a/AVvXsEiVn6FJLPatBpMhcWZxPcEaPxy2w90g_jUt4GluRV10RKOQot6kXu5CvRDfEP0QfXW5VQJa5TPBIOS1JjLI392JgNuVugPARYwV6lPBUJ5A-hghiH9XiUlGywojhHcUKVmREc1hQsWTIxjDx2__xPPvvNxEEMLO3Xii5_-fmgkFo00RbYXgDuqsb9m2=s977 https://blogger.googleusercontent.com/img/a/AVvXsEgkJRyCMVbf2aOiasFjL78_9wKIp4BLoJ-4iYWvtpS9yYkCN5o_GNIm-dzAehgh0KKyVgYUUJUsmFW9ZZYmOr77lAA-7TMAjG_nH8yD70-85PRx_TbJr7nMOC4Y60tQNNJ6TfxTP_vXMNn1pjIuolyh3pAyx58IF8BU-tpBmEiVxBeFm4Fw02x1XrcL=s385
How does this work?

Primarily, using Cobalt Strike’s breg_queryand breg_queryvfunctions. Then, all beacon output is hijacked with beacon_output, looking for specific values. When a positive match is made, the output will be highlighted in the beacon output. Since there is no beacon_output_regor something similar, like beacon_output_lsand beacon_output_ps, all output must be captured for parsing.

What if my AV/EDR product isn’t detected? / How can I help?

This is expected. We couldn’t test for every AV/EDR solution, and we knew that many would be missing. You can help us out by submitting a GitHub issue including the following info:

* If this is a System/AV/EDR entry
* The name of the product
* Relevant registry entries that can be used to positively ID the product
